We are recruiting on behalf of a national law firm seeking an Information Management Specialist for its Minneapolis office. This role supports attorneys, case teams, and administrative staff by ensuring client and firm information is accurately managed and tracked. It is an excellent opportunity for an organized and detail-oriented professional to grow within a professional legal environment.
About the RoleThe Information Management Specialist is responsible for maintaining and tracking firm and client records, handling physical and electronic file management, and supporting office information processes. This role requires str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and the ability to collaborate effectively across departments.
Responsibilities- Maintain accurate indexing of onsite files and containers in the firm’s tracking system (iCompli)
- Fulfill requests for containers, barcodes, and physical information transfers
- Oversee and organize assigned information storage areas
- Process incoming and outgoing client files between offices and external parties
- Collect, review, and index physical information for transfers or destruction
- Ensure compliance with firm information management standards
- Provide reports and metrics on information management activities
